Üst düzey bir web geliştiricisi, web sitelerini planlamak, tasarlamak ve bakımını yapmak için çeşitli görevleri yerine getirir ve genellikle şirketin bilgi teknolojisi ekibinin diğer üyeleriyle birlikte çalışır. Mükemmel web programlama becerilerine sahip olacak ve genellikle web tasarımı ve geliştirmede daha önce deneyime sahip olacak. Üst düzey bir web geliştiricisi olmak istiyorsanız, önceki tasarım deneyimine, programlama becerilerine ve muhtemelen üniversite diplomasına ihtiyacınız olacak.
Bazı işverenler web tasarım pozisyonları için bir derece gerektirmese de, kıdemli bir web geliştiricisi olmayı planlıyorsanız, en azından bir lisans derecesi kazanmak genellikle iyi bir fikirdir. Derecesi gelecekte bir tanıtım elde etmek için yararlı olacaktır ve süreçte yeni web geliştirme becerileri öğreneceksiniz. Bu alandaki tipik dereceler arasında bilgi teknolojisi, web tasarımı, bilgisayar bilimi ve bilgi sistemleri alanlarında uzmanlar bulunmaktadır. Bazı dereceler, web tasarımı ve geliştirme alanında, çeşitli programlama dillerinde dersler, tasarım teorileri, kullanılabilirlik teknikleri ve web geliştirme yazılımı için eğitim içeren bir konsantrasyon seçmenize izin verir. Bazı teknik ve tasarım okulları web tasarımında da faydalı bulabileceğiniz sertifika programları sunmaktadır.
Üst düzey bir web geliştiricisinin rolü genellikle giriş düzeyinde değildir ve web tasarımı ve geliştirilmesinde önceki deneyimleri gerektirebilir. Üst düzey bir web geliştiricisi olmadan önce birkaç yıl bir şirketin bilgi teknolojisi bölümünün başka bir bölümünde, belki de giriş seviyesi bir web yöneticisi veya web tasarımcısı olarak çalışmanız gerekebilir. Bazı işverenler aynı zamanda önceki çalışmalarınızın bir portföyünü görmek ister, bu nedenle web tasarım projelerinizi üniversiteden kurtarmak portföyünüz için malzeme sağlamanıza yardımcı olabilir. Staj bulmak aynı zamanda bir iş bulma zamanı geldiğinde fayda sağlayacak ve portföyünüze daha fazla öğe ekleyebilecek deneyim kazanmanıza yardımcı olacaktır.
Bir dereceye ve biraz deneyime sahip olsanız bile, gerekli teknik beceri ve yeteneklere sahip olmadan kıdemli bir web geliştiricisi olamazsınız. Bilmeniz gereken web programlama dilleri, projenizin karmaşıklığına bağlı olarak değişse de, 2011'den itibaren yaygın olan beceriler arasında Perl®, ColdFusion®, Yapısal Sorgu Dili (SQL), Köprü Metni Biçimlendirme Dili (HTML) ve JavaScript® sayılabilir. Karmaşık projeler için, muhtemelen diğer teknoloji ekibinin üyeleriyle birlikte çalışacaksınız ve ayrıca mükemmel iletişim becerilerine, proje yönetimi becerilerine ve zaman yönetimi becerilerine ihtiyacınız olacak. Doğrudan müşterilerinizle çalışıyorsanız, hem sizin hem de müşterinizin projeler için aynı beklentilere sahip olmasını sağlamak için iletişim kritik olacaktır.


